Как создавать пользовательские конструкторы в ReactJS


React.js — это библиотека JavaScript, которая позволяет легко создавать пользовательские интерфейсы для веб-приложений. Одним из ключевых преимуществ React.js является его возможность создания компонентов, которые могут быть переиспользованы в разных частях приложения. Пользовательские конструкторы — это один из способов создания таких компонентов и предоставления им определенных параметров.

Конструкторы в React.js позволяют создавать компоненты с определенными свойствами, которые могут быть переданы внутри компонента. Это позволяет значительно упростить процесс создания и использования компонентов. Как результат, код становится более понятным и модульным.

Создание пользовательского конструктора в React.js начинается с определения класса компонента с использованием extends ключевого слова. Затем внутри класса можно определить конструктор, который принимает параметры и инициализирует состояние компонента. После этого можно определить методы компонента, которые будут вызываться при изменении состояния или при определенных событиях.

Использование пользовательских конструкторов позволяет создавать компоненты, которые могут быть переданы другим компонентам или объединены в более крупные компоненты. Это позволяет создавать гибкие и масштабируемые интерфейсы, которые можно легко изменять и настраивать в соответствии с требованиями приложения.

Польза и преимущества пользовательских конструкторов в React.js

  • Переиспользование кода: использование пользовательских конструкторов позволяет создавать компоненты, которые можно легко вставлять и многократно использовать в различных частях приложения. Это сокращает количество дублированного кода и делает разработку более эффективной.
  • Упрощение разработки: пользовательские конструкторы позволяют разработчикам абстрагироваться от сложных деталей реализации и сосредоточиться на функциональности и логике компонента. Это позволяет ускорить разработку и улучшить ее качество.
  • Улучшение поддержки и обслуживания: использование пользовательских конструкторов делает код более чистым и модульным, что облегчает его понимание и поддержку. Компоненты, созданные с помощью конструкторов, можно легко обновлять и дополнять, не затрагивая другие части приложения.
  • Улучшение производительности: использование пользовательских конструкторов позволяет оптимизировать и повысить производительность приложения. Компоненты, созданные с помощью конструкторов, могут быть легко оптимизированы и кэшированы для улучшения скорости загрузки и работы приложения.

В целом, использование пользовательских конструкторов в React.js приносит множество преимуществ и пользы. Они упрощают разработку, улучшают поддержку и обслуживание, а также повышают производительность приложения. Благодаря этому, разработчики могут создавать высококачественные и эффективные приложения с помощью React.js.

Как создать пользовательский конструктор в React.js

Чтобы создать пользовательский конструктор в React.js, вам потребуется определить компонент, который будет принимать параметры и генерировать соответствующий пользовательский интерфейс. Начните с создания классового компонента:


class CustomConstructor extends React.Component {
  render() {
    return (
      <div>
        <p>Пример пользовательского контента:

        <p>{this.props.content}

      </div>
    );
  }
}

В данном примере мы определяем компонент CustomConstructor, который принимает параметр content. В методе render() мы возвращаем HTML разметку с соответствующим пользовательским контентом.

Чтобы использовать компонент CustomConstructor, достаточно передать нужный контент через параметры:


<CustomConstructor content="Мой пользовательский контент" />

В результате мы получим пользовательский интерфейс с заданным контентом:


<div>
  <p>Пример пользовательского контента:

  <p>Мой пользовательский контент

</div>

Таким образом, создание пользовательского конструктора в React.js позволяет максимально гибко адаптировать интерфейс вашего приложения под требования проекта.

Добавить комментарий

Вам также может понравиться